I was about to call this finished. Then, I was looking in my closet for something, and I came across a dress I bought with my mom to wear to my brothers summer wedding. I didn’t want to buy it at first. It was strapless, tight fitting, rather risqué and something I would never wear. Mom talked me into trying it on. She was trying on a strapless long dress, breezy and summery. She was going to have fun, because she liked to have fun. I did too, but didn’t feel I could wear that dress.
I did try it on, and it fit perfectly. I looked at the price, and it was $240.00. Yes folks, you read that right. It was on sale for some percent off and then some more. I cant remember exactly how much. I ended up paying somewhere around $60.00 for this dress. As it hung in my closet, waiting for the wedding date, I lost weight. My mom had to take it in for me. It fit like a glove and I looked hot! This dress gave me confidence I had never had before.
I wore it another time to a company Christmas party. I still looked hot. And so this red silk, strapless dress still hangs in the back of my closet. I cant fit into it. I have more than a few pounds to go until I can fit into it again. But I will keep it. it’s a beautiful dress. It represents the beginning of strength and confidence for me. Every time I see it, I think back to that time in the department store when I was told I looked good and I should buy it buy the one person who meant the most to me, my mom.
